## Artifact Signing — Inventory Reconciliation Job

The nightly reconciliation job for Stockline now signs its output manifests before upload. Unsigned manifests are rejected by the Ledgerbox ingest as of build 412. Two mismatches last week traced to a stale key on the runner pool; rotated Tuesday. Action for sync: confirm all runners pull the current key at job start. The active signing key for the reconciliation pipeline is as follows.

signing key of yafop-taguf = bky3_Kre

## Further Reading

The Swiftlark autocomplete index has known latency issues when prefix queries exceed three characters against the merged shard, largely due to how we rebuild the trie nightly rather than incrementally. Before proposing fixes at sync, please review the existing profiling data and the rejected incremental-update design from last quarter. Both documents, along with current p99 dashboards, are linked from the internal page below.

dashboard of bafof-tageg = https://jira.lumicsys.internal/display/browse/pages/display

**Autocomplete index performance.** Plugin authors querying the Tindervale autocomplete endpoint should expect elevated latency while the suggestion index rebuilds, typically 03:00–04:30 UTC daily. During rebuilds, responses may fall back to prefix-only matching, so fuzzy results will be sparse. Do not implement client-side retries faster than two seconds; the index recovers on its own. Current rebuild status, historical timings, and the degradation flag your plugin can poll are all published on the status page below.

dashboard of hagug-yafop = https://artifactory.zemvarlabs.internal/board

Welcome, plugin folks! Snapgrove (our UI snapshot-testing service) runs in three environments: sandbox, staging, and prod. Sandbox is where your plugin should live until it stops mangling baselines — it resets nightly, so don't store anything precious there. Staging mirrors prod's renderer versions but with looser rate limits, which makes it great for diff-heavy test suites. Prod is invite-only for plugins; ping the platform crew when you're ready. Each environment reads its own config bundle, and sandbox currently ships with these values:

config for yadup-yahop:
OLIAX_LOG_LEVEL=error
OLIAX_METRICS_HOST=metrics.oliax.qirvanlabs.internal
OLIAX_POOL_SIZE=32